How do I open Microsoft Office 2007 or 2010 files?


The files produced by Microsoft Office 2007 or 2010 are also called Office Open XML, OpenXML, OOXML, .docx, .docm, .xlsx, etc. (other extensions).

  • OpenOffice.org 3.x can open these files, and save in the Microsoft 2003 or earlier formats. But it cannot save the files in Microsoft 2007 or later formats.

If you experience imperfections with OOo 3.0 or are using an older version of OOo 2.x, you have several options:

To view the file correctly, you may also need the new Office 2007 fonts.
